The first thing that jumps out is how easy it is to get a handle on the core action. Spectrum (Wazdan) slot is built around 10 fixed paylines that pay left-to-right and right-to-left. Hits happen more regularly than on many video slots, but the base game has a distinctly even, almost meditative rhythm. With so few paylines, it can go stretches without big wins, but the moment those expanding wilds appear, the dynamic shifts fast.
Wilds appear only on the three center reels. When one lands, it instantly expands to fill its reel and grants a free re-spin, locking the wild in place. If another wild hits during the re-spin, it expands and adds another respin, up to a maximum of three. Chain reactions are possible if luck is on your side. There is real excitement when one wild triggers another, especially since paylines pay in both directions, effectively doubling every chance you have of scoring multiple lines at once.
Expanding wilds are the headline feature here, and they show up often enough to keep things interesting but not so frequently that they feel routine. In extended play, it takes patience, but those bursts of wild-triggered respins can pay off, especially if you line up premium symbols at the same time.
Beyond wilds, the classic gamble feature is another nod to traditional slots: after any win, you get the chance to risk your payout in a double-or-nothing game, with up to seven rounds in a row if you keep guessing right. It’s a simple mirror-picking decision, nicely themed to match the slot’s light-and-reflection motif. For those who like volatility, it offers a controlled way to push your luck further.
Uniquely, Spectrum (Wazdan) gives you control over volatility. Before spinning, adjust between low, medium, or high variance. This noticeably affects game flow—even small bets can feel tense if set to high volatility, where wins are scarcer but chunkier when they do drop. The difference is tangible: low volatility brings more frequent, smaller wins, while high settings can test your patience but build real suspense.
